Parallel translations
WEB
World English Bible · 2000As the thief is ashamed when he is found, so is the house of Israel ashamed; they, their kings, their princes, and their priests, and their prophets;
KJV
King James Version · 1611As the thief is ashamed when he is found, so is the house of Israel ashamed; they, their kings, their princes, and their priests, and their prophets,
ASV
American Standard Version · 1901As the thief is ashamed when he is found, so is the house of Israel ashamed; they, their kings, their princes, and their priests, and their prophets;
BBE
Bible in Basic English · 1949As the thief is shamed when he is taken, so is Israel shamed; they, their kings and their rulers, their priests and their prophets;
YLT
Young's Literal Translation · 1862As the shame of a thief when he is found, So put to shame have been the house of Israel, They, their kings, their heads, And their priests, and their prophets,
DRA
Douay-Rheims (Challoner) · 1752As the thief is confounded when he is taken, so is the house of Israel confounded, they and their kings, their princes and their priests, and their prophets.
DBY
Darby Bible · 1890As a thief is ashamed when he is found, so shall the house of Israel be ashamed — they, their kings, their princes, and their priests, and their prophets —
